What Is Happiness? (We know it when we feel it)

we often use the term to describe a range of positive emotions, including joy, pride, contentment, and gratitude.

It captures the fleeting positive emotions that come with happiness, along with a deeper sense of meaning and purpose in life.

Dopamine

Dopamine helps you to feel mentally alert. The lack of it might cause lack of attention, lack of concentration and bad moods. Dopamine can be released by eating foods that are rich in protein.

Serotoninsometimes called the happiness hormone. Serotonin regulates the mood, prevents depression and makes you feel happy. Serotonin can be released by getting exposed to sunlight, by eating foods rich in carbohydrates and by exercising.

Endorphins

Endorphins can make you feel good, reduce your anxiety and your sensitivity to pain.

Endorphins are released by exercising.

Oxytocin

Oxytocin is the love hormone, and is released in large amounts during sexual intercourse and childbirth, but also during other types of affectionate physical contact, like hugging. Oxytocin also increases feelings of love and trust.

Why not Adrenaline?

An adrenaline rush can make you feel good. But as its levels starts to come down, the levels of cortisol build up slowly and stay high for a long time. High cortisol levels can affect memory and cause fatigue, anxiety, mood disorders, etc.
